
The retirement exposes a structural gap in the UK's layered ISR architecture. Watchkeeper operates at company-to-battalion level; Protector at division and corps.
A three-year gap forces brigade commanders to request RAF sorties for tasks that currently run on organic platforms—compressing Protector's availability for higher-priority ISTAR missions and creating scheduling friction with air operations centers. If the replacement is a medium-altitude endurance system (likely, given the 24-unit buy and £414M budget), it will operate at different altitudes and sensor packages than Watchkeeper, requiring new integration with Battle Management Systems and retraining.
The British Army loses a key ISR platform mid-decade with no interim solution named.
Watchkeeper retirement creates a three-to-five-year gap in organic tactical reconnaissance capability across brigade-level operations, forcing LAND COMMAND to rely on RAF Protector (which operates at operational level and has its own production constraints) or contracted commercial ISR—both slower and less integrated with ground maneuver. The £310M procurement timeline suggests first deliveries in 2029-2030; if the replacement platform encounters integration delays (common for UK unmanned systems), the gap extends into the 2031 contingency planning window for potential NATO reinforcement of the Eastern Flank. Watch whether the Defence Investment Plan specifies a platform selection by end of FY26/27—delay signals cost growth or capability compromise.
